Description
Inclusion Criteria:
- pediatric patients aged between 0-12 years who will undergo hip surgery
Exclusion Criteria:
- a history of chronic pain use of gabapentin/pregabalin for > 3 months opioid use > 1 repeated opioid prescription in the last three months
- morbid obesity (BMI > 99th percentile)
- Infection at block application area
- coagulopathy

Arms and Interventions
Participant Group / ArmParticipant Group / Arm |
Intervention / TreatmentIntervention / Treatment |
|---|---|
|
Active Comparator: Control group
regional anesthesia: spinal anesthesia - 0,1ml/kg 0,5% ropivacaine
|
No erector spinae block and no pericapsular nerve group block
Other Names:
|
|
Active Comparator: Pericapsular nerve group block (PENG) group
regional anesthesia: spinal anesthesia - 0,1ml/kg 0,5% ropivacaine + PENG block - 0.5mL/kg 0.2% ropivacaine, max.
20mL
|
Unilateral ultrasound guided pericapsular nerve block using 0.5mL/kg 0.2% Ropimol (max 20mL)
|
|
Active Comparator: Erector Spinae Plane Block (ESPB) group
regional anesthesia: spinal anesthesia - 0,1ml/kg 0,5% ropivacaine + ESP block - 0.5mL/kg 0.2% ropivacaine, max.
20mL
|
Unilateral ultrasound guided erector spinae block using 0.5mL/kg 0.2% Ropimol (max 20mL)
|
What is the study measuring?
Primary Outcome Measures
Primary Outcome Measures
Outcome Measure |
Measure Description |
Time Frame |
|---|---|---|
|
FLACC score
Time Frame: 48 hours after surgery
|
The FLACC scale or Face, Legs, Activity, Cry, Controllability Scale is used to assess pain for children between the ages of 2 months and seven years or individuals unable to communicate their pain.
The scale is scored in a range of 0-10, with 0 representing no pain.
|
48 hours after surgery
